How Many Brain Surgeons Are There In The USA?

How Many Brain Surgeons Are There In The USA?

The answer to How Many Brain Surgeons Are There In The USA? is estimated to be around 3,700–4,500 practicing neurosurgeons. This specialized field requires extensive training and expertise to address complex conditions affecting the brain, spine, and nervous system.

The Journey to Becoming a Brain Surgeon

The path to becoming a neurosurgeon is long and arduous, requiring dedication and commitment. It’s a journey that weeds out many potential candidates along the way, contributing to the limited number in practice.

Here’s a typical breakdown of the training process:

  • Undergraduate Education: A four-year bachelor’s degree, typically with a strong foundation in science (biology, chemistry, physics).
  • Medical School: Four years of medical school, focusing on basic medical sciences and clinical rotations.
  • Neurosurgery Residency: Seven years of intensive training in neurosurgery. This involves hands-on experience under the supervision of experienced neurosurgeons, covering various aspects of the field.
  • Fellowship (Optional): One to two years of specialized training in a specific area of neurosurgery, such as pediatric neurosurgery, neuro-oncology, or cerebrovascular surgery.

Why the Number is Relatively Low

Several factors contribute to the relatively small number of neurosurgeons in the United States.

  • Lengthy and Demanding Training: The extensive training period requires significant time, financial resources, and intellectual capacity.
  • High-Stress Environment: Neurosurgery is a high-pressure field, often involving life-or-death situations.
  • Intense Competition: Admission to neurosurgery residency programs is highly competitive.
  • Geographical Distribution: Neurosurgeons tend to be concentrated in urban areas and academic medical centers, creating disparities in access to care in rural or underserved regions.

What is the average salary for a neurosurgeon in the USA?

Neurosurgeons are among the highest-paid medical professionals in the USA. The average salary can range from $600,000 to over $1 million per year, depending on experience, location, and type of practice (private vs. academic). This reflects the high level of skill, training, and responsibility associated with the profession.

What is the typical age range for practicing neurosurgeons?

Given the lengthy training required, most practicing neurosurgeons are in their late 30s or early 40s when they begin their independent careers. Many continue to practice well into their 60s, though the physically demanding nature of the job can lead to earlier retirement for some.

What is the role of neurosurgery in treating traumatic brain injuries (TBIs)?

Neurosurgery plays a crucial role in managing TBIs, ranging from mild concussions to severe brain damage. Neurosurgeons may perform surgery to relieve pressure on the brain, remove blood clots, and repair skull fractures. They also work collaboratively with other specialists to provide comprehensive care for TBI patients.
